NDLEA Kwara State Launches Statewide Campaign Against Drug Abuse

Date: 2024-06-24

According to a news report from Voice of Nigeria, the Kwara State Command of the National Drug Law Enforcement Agency (NDLEA) has initiated a sensitisation and awareness programme to combat drug abuse across the state.

Mohammed Ibrahim, the State Commander of NDLEA, revealed that the International Day Against Drug Abuse and Illicit Trafficking, observed on 26th June each year, aims to enhance action and cooperation towards a drug-free world.

He stated that this year's programme will focus on raising awareness, advocating for investment, empowering communities, facilitating dialogue and collaboration, and engaging and empowering the youth.

Additionally, the command extended the awareness programme to various mosques across the state, including Ilorin, Patigi, Edu, Kiama, Chikanda, Offa, Omu-Aran, and Ilesha-Baruba area commands.

At the Ilorin Sharia Court of Appeal Mosque, the prayer was led by Imam Abdul Qadir Zakariyah.

The clergy dwelled on the need to stay away from illicit drug use and self medication.

He cited the quranic verses that forbids the consumption of alcohol, illicit drugs, and gambling.

Earlier, one of the speakers at the event, Ajanaku Toyin talked on the risk and protective factors in substance abuse and also encouraged religious and ?community leaders to organise enlightenment programmes on consequences of illicit drugs for their members.

Similar programmes were held on Sunday at various churches across the state.

Other places visited during the exercise were Balogun Fulani Market and Mogaji Aare in Ilorin, Kiama Market Square, Chikanda community leaders, Akote Community in Offa, Omu-Aran Okada Riders Association and Ilesha-Baruba Endurance Trek.
